GearScore™ Verdict — Which should you buy?

Professional Video & Hybrid Shooting — Lumix S5 (2020): The S5 is an outstanding video camera that also takes excellent stills. 10-bit 4K/60p, dual native ISO and 6.5-stop IBIS in a weather-sealed body is a compelling package. The contrast-detect AF is its main weakness vs Sony and Canon — but for controlled shooting it doesn't hold it back.

Youtube & Content Creation — ZV-E10 II (2024): Designed from the ground up for solo creators — every control in the right place, 4K/60p, and a directional mic built in.

Full specifications

Specification Lumix S5 (2020)ZV-E10 II (2024)
Price £1,699 £679
Sensor 24.2MP Full-Frame CMOS 26MP APS-C BSI Exmor CMOS
Resolution 24.2MP 26.0MP
Video 4K/60p 10-bit V-Log/HLG, 5.9K anamorphic, 1080p/180p slow-motion 4K/60p oversampled, 4K/120p (Super35), S-Cinetone, 10-bit
Autofocus Contrast AF (DFD Technology), face/eye detection 759-point phase-detect, real-time Eye/Face AF, Product Showcase mode
Stabilisation 6.5-stop IBIS (dual IBIS with Lumix S lenses) Electronic Active Steady Shot (no optical IBIS)
Burst Rate 7fps mechanical, 9fps electronic (AFS) 11fps
Battery Life ~470 shots (CIPA) ~570 shots equivalent
Weight 714g (body, battery, card) 293g body only
Dimensions 132.6 × 97.1 × 81.9mm 113.6 × 66.5 × 50.8mm
Weather Sealed Yes No
Viewfinder EVF, 2.36M dots, 0.78× magnification None
Screen 3.0" vari-angle touchscreen, 1.84M dots 3.0" fully articulating vari-angle touchscreen
Mount Leica L-mount Sony E-mount
Memory Cards Dual SD UHS-II Single SD UHS-I slot
Connectivity USB-C (USB 3.2 Gen 1), full-size HDMI,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th USB-C, Bluetooth, Wi-Fi, 3.5mm mic input, headphone jack
